Middlebury River threatening to flood, Route 125 closed

EAST MIDDLEBURY — Torrential downpours throughout the day on Thursday have washed out portions of Route 125 between East Middlebury and Ripton, forcing closure of the road and detours on the Dugway.
Meanwhile, local fire officials have called for a water rescue team to remain on standby and at 3:30 p.m. were contemplating an emergency evacuation of parts of East Middlebury in response to a swollen Middlebury River.
Middlebury Fire Chief Dave Shaw said current weather forecasts call for another rain event on Thursday at around 4:30 p.m., raising concerns the Middlebury River might jump its banks.
